Pathankot attack mastermind Shahid Latif shot dead in Pakistan

National Desk: India’s most wanted terrorist Shahid Latif has been murdered in Pakistan. Shahid was the mastermind of the Pathankot attack. He was shot dead by unknown assailants in Sialkot. NIA had registered a case against Shahid under UAPA. He was a terrorist listed by the Government of India.

Shahid Talif was a resident of Gujranwala in Punjab province of Pakistan. He was associated with Jaish-e-Mohammed. He was the commander of the Sialkot sector, who was involved in monitoring the launch of terrorists into India and planning terrorist attacks.

Shahid Latif was arrested on November 12, 1994 and deported through Wagah in 2010 after serving 16 years in Indian prisons. Shahid Latif was the mastermind of the attack that took place in Pathankot, Punjab on January 2, 2016. Apart from this, Shahid was also an accused in the case of hijacking an Indian Airlines plane.
